Oshiomhole Accuses Akpabio of Paranoia in Senate Tensions

Adam Oshiomhole, a senator representing Edo North, claimed that Godswill Akpabio, the Senate President, perceives him as a devil. This statement was made during a podcast amid rising tensions in the Senate, particularly following Akpabio's controversial remarks regarding the Nigerian National Petroleum Company (NNPC).
Oshiomhole expressed that Akpabio is overly paranoid, stating that he becomes uncomfortable in the presence of certain senators, including Abdulaziz Yari. Oshiomhole's comments come as the Senate anticipates significant changes in its leadership structure, diverging from the previous 10th Senate.
He also distanced himself from comments labeling the NNPC as a "bunch of criminals," asserting that such views do not represent the Senate. The Senate recently adopted a motion clarifying that no committee has the authority to issue arrest warrants without compliance with legislative protocols, following recommendations against Mele Kyari, the former NNPC Group Chief Executive Officer.
